ART X 439.90 - Photography II
Course Description
This course focuses on gaining control of all photographic variables while attempting various creative assignments. The use of manual controls is emphasized, along with the capture and processing of RAW image files. Course assignments involve defining a point of view, emphasizing figure versus ground, storytelling, portraits and the use of artificial light. Instruction also covers the RAW workflow, Photoshop for photographers and monitor calibration.Course Outline

Prerequisites
ART X 438.9 Photography I or equivalent experience. Students should be comfortable shooting in Manual mode and have experience with basic image management systems such as Adobe Lightroom or Photoshop.Applies Towards the Following Certificates
